Treadmill miles. Fortunatley and Unfortunatley my hip always feels so much better on the Treadmill. I prefer to run outside but today wasn't too bad. I took a water break every 2 miles or so, so that broke up the monotany. Plus Braveheart was on TV and that is a kick butt show to run to.

I was really happy to get 9 in today. I wanted to make it to 20 miles this week. Next week I will shoot for 22-25. I hope to gradually get my miles back up between 35 and 40.

Hip pain 1/10 Ran between 6.6 and 7.0.
